How to capture leads from Instagram with a chatbot link
Instagram doesn't give you many places to put a link. Your bio allows one, and it usually points at your homepage — not straight at a booking or a lead form. A chatbot shareable link gives your bio, stories, and posts a single URL that walks a visitor through your questions and saves every answer.
What a shareable link is
A shareable link is a standalone public page that runs the exact same chat flow you design in ChatMakeee. You create it from your dashboard, give it a name (for example “Instagram”), and publish it. You get a short URL you can put anywhere:
- your Instagram bio;
- a story or pinned post caption;
- a WhatsApp message or email signature;
- a QR code on a poster, business card, or storefront.
Visitors don't need an account. They open the link and answer your questions.
How to set it up in ChatMakeee
- Build or pick your flow in the builder — the questions visitors will answer.
- Open the Shareable Page section in your dashboard.
- Create a page, name it (for example “Instagram”), and publish it.
- Copy the link.
- Put the link in your Instagram bio and any posts or stories that drive visitors to it.
On higher plans you can create more than one page, each with its own link and slug, all running the same flow. Turn a page off or regenerate the link anytime from the dashboard.
What the visitor does
When someone opens the link:
- the chat opens with your welcome message;
- they answer one question at a time — choices, text, or a booking step;
- they can enter their contact details as a lead;
- if your flow includes a booking step, they pick a slot from your real availability.
Where the answers go
Every finished conversation is saved as a lead in your CRM. The lead includes the name the visitor gave, the options they picked, and the full conversation history. You can export the list as a CSV anytime — your data, no lock-in.
